National Gallery

The National Gallery is one of the most visited galleries in the world. Located on Trafalgar Square, it has stunning views of Nelson’s Column, Westminster and beyond. Surround your guests with some of the world’s greatest paintings by artists such as Leonardo, Monet and Van Gogh. Their central location, magnificent architecture and spectacular spaces never fail to impress. Steeped in history and elegance, the National Gallery’s enduring charm and timeless allure continues to captivate those seeking an extraordinary location for their celebrations and gatherings.

Armourer’s Hall

The City of London 100 125 No

Armourers’ Hall is one of London’s most historic venues, with a history dating back to 1346 when the Worshipful Company of Armourers first took up residence at the site.

The company’s present charter was granted in 1708 by Queen Anne, the venue is now used both by the livery itself and for private events.
